Q:Does DHL charge by weight or size?
The chargeable weight of your shipment will always be calculated on whichever is greater: the actual weight or volumetric weight.
Q:How does DHL calculate shipping prices?
DHL shipping cost is calculated by considering several variables, including the dimensions of the shipment, the average cost of the company, and the speed of delivery. Shipping parcels over 154-pounds (70kg) with DHL will incur a shipping surcharge.

Q:What is the maximum weight FedEx will ship?
FedEx's standard weight limit for most parcel services (Express, Ground, Home Delivery) is 150 lbs (68 kg) per package, with maximum dimensions generally around 108" length and 165" length + girth (L+2W+2H) for Ground/Home Delivery, and slightly different for Express. Heavier or larger shipments fall under FedEx Freight, which handles palletized items up to 20,000 lbs, requiring specific handling and potential approval for very large loads.

Q:How much to move a piano 500 miles?
Moving a piano 500 miles typically costs between $700 and $2,500+, depending heavily on the piano type (upright vs. grand), size, weight, accessibility at pickup/delivery (stairs add significant cost), and whether it needs specialized crating or climate control, with prices often calculated at $2.50 to $10 per mile plus fees. A basic upright might be on the lower end, while a large concert grand requiring crating and special handling will be much more expensive.
